Analyses of lncRNAs, circRNAs, and the Interactions between ncRNAs and mRNAs in Goat Submandibular Glands Reveal Their Potential Function in Immune Regulation.

As part of one of the main ruminants, goat salivary glands hardly secrete digestive enzymes, but play an important role in immunity. The immune function of goat salivary glands significantly changes with age, while the expression profile and specific function of non-coding RNA during this process are unknown. In this study, transcriptome sequencing was performed on submandibular gland (SMG) tissues of 1-month-old, 12-month-old, and 24-month-old goats, revealing the expression patterns of lncRNA and circRNA at different ages. A total of 369 lncRNAs and 1699 circRNAs were found to be differentially expressed. Functional enrichment analyses showed that the lncRNA regulated target mRNAs and circRNA host genes were significantly enriched in immune-related GO terms and pathways. CeRNA network analysis showed that the key differentially expressed circRNAs and lncRNAs mainly regulate the key immune-related genes , , , , and through competitive binding with miR-141-x, miR-29-y, and chi-miR-29b-3p, thereby affecting the natural killer cell-mediated cytotoxicity pathway, the T cell receptor signaling pathway, and other immune-related pathways. It should be noted that the expression of key circRNAs, lncRNAs, and key immune-related genes in goat SMGs decreased significantly with the growth of the goat. This is the first reporting of lncRNAs, circRNAs, and ceRNA network regulation in goat SMGs. Our study contributes to the knowledge of changes in the expression of non-coding RNAs during SMG development in goats and provides new insights into the relationship between non-coding RNAs and salivary gland immune function in goats.
